Flat Elevator Cable: Design, Functionality, and Applications Flat elevator cables are specialized components designed to transmit power, control signals, and data between the elevator car and the fixed infrastructure of the building. Unlike traditional round cables, flat elevator cables feature a unique flat profile, offering several advantages in terms of flexibility, space efficiency, and durability. These cables are critical for ensuring smooth and reliable elevator operation in modern high-rise buildings. Design and Construction Flat elevator cables are engineered with multiple layers to meet stringent performance requirements. The core typically consists of insulated conductors for power transmission, communication lines, and control signals. These conductors are arranged in parallel within a flat, ribbon-like structure, which reduces bending stress and enhances flexibility. The cable is often shielded to minimize electromagnetic interference (EMI), ensuring stable signal transmission. The outer jacket is made from high-quality materials such as polyurethane (PUR) or thermoplastic elastomers (TPE), providing resistance to abrasion, oil, and mechanical stress. Some designs incorporate reinforcement layers, such as aramid fibers or steel strands, to improve tensile strength and prevent stretching under load. Key Advantages 1. Space Efficiency – The flat profile allows for compact installation in tight spaces, such as elevator shafts with limited clearance. 2. Flexibility and Bend Resistance – The parallel conductor arrangement reduces bending fatigue, extending the cable’s lifespan even with constant movement. 3. Reduced Weight – Flat cables are generally lighter than round equivalents, reducing the load on the elevator system. 4. Enhanced Signal Integrity – Shielded designs prevent interference, ensuring reliable communication between control systems. 5. Durability – High-quality materials and reinforced construction resist wear, vibration, and environmental factors. Applications Flat elevator cables are widely used in traction and hydraulic elevator systems, particularly in high-rise buildings where long travel distances and frequent movement demand robust cabling solutions. They are also employed in modernization projects where existing cable pathways require a low-profile design.
